September 15, 2015
KARACHI: Karachi Blues defeated Hyderabad by four wickets in their match of the Super Sixes stage of the Inter-Region Under-19 cricket tournament at Jinnah Stadium in Sialkot on Monday.
Hyderabad were bowled out for 152 in 41.1 overs. Kamran Rehmani (41), Uzair Jafri (33) and Asad Malik (21) offered some resistance with the bat.
Asher Qureshi picked 5-47, while Hassan Khan captured 2-50. Karachi Blues achieved the target in 38 overs after losing six wickets. SM Tahmi struck fine 51 off 79 balls, smacking four fours and a six. Azam Khan belted 33, while Zeeshan Haider made 27.
Ibtisam Shaikh was the pick of the bowlers with 4-35.
At Jinnah Stadium Gujranwala, Lahore Whites upstaged Karachi Whites by six wickets. Karachi Whites were bowled out for 214 in 48.3 overs.
Ashir Ahmed hit 33. Mohammad Asad (25), Fhadis Bukhari (23) and Imran Shah (24) were the other main contributors. Ghulam Murtaza claimed 3-47, while Ali Zaryab picked 2-43.
Lahore achieved the target with four balls to spare after losing six wickets.
Ali Zaryab struck 88-ball 62 with six fours. Gohar Hafeez made 47, while Mohammad Aamir belted 42. Samiullah Khan grabbed 2-11.
